Upgrade 1 Superior visibility Improved visibility in Digital Display Improvements to the digital display deliver a wide viewing angle along with increased clarity. The display pressure range and set pressure range have also been increased. Old DP-100 series New DP-100 series Upgrade 2 Long-distance transmission of analog output Addition of analog current output capability to multifunctional models Users can now select either voltage output or current output as analog output according to their application. Upgrade 4 Enhanced power circuitry Addition of a reverse polarity protection circuit to the transistor output circuit To prevent from breakage due to miswiring. 1
